Overview

GOCS-H101 is a novel, first-in-class small molecule ophthalmic solution developed by Ocusun for the pharmacological treatment of cataracts. Unlike traditional surgical interventions, GOCS-H101 aims to treat cataracts by stabilizing lens proteins and preventing their aggregation. The drug functions as a molecular chaperone that binds to and stabilizes alpha-crystallin proteins within the ocular lens. By maintaining the solubility and structural integrity of these crystallins, GOCS-H101 has the potential to delay, prevent, or even reverse the lens opacification characteristic of cataracts. It is currently being evaluated in Phase 2 clinical trials, representing a significant advancement in non-invasive ophthalmic therapy.
